EMMY WATCH 2008: Outstanding ACTRESS, Drama
Let’s take a minute to talk about the women – here are the nominees:

Clockwise from top left: Glenn Close, DAMAGES; Sally Field, BROTHERS & SISTERS; Kyra Sedgwick, THE CLOSER; Holly Hunter, SAVING GRACE; Mariska Hargitay, LAW AND ORDER: SVU
Should Win: I think Holly Hunter is mind blowing as Grace on SAVING GRACE. She literally holds nothing back.
Will Win: I think the Academy will give it to Sally Field again (for BROTHERS AND SISTERS) or Glenn Close for DAMAGES because she’s a movie star moonlighting as a TV actress.
Should Be Nominated: Connie Britton. She should have been nominated for FRIDAY NIGHT LIGHTS and should have won (for the record, she submitted herself as a Supporting Actress, and wasn’t nominated there, either, but this is the category where she belongs).
